great sounds, great looks, glaring functional omissions
I am a huge CR-78 fan, and I love the way the Compu 78 looks and sounds.
That out of the way, I find it very tedious to use. The only ways to make use of the presets seem to be to either "play it live" or "export MIDI files".
The most obvious way for me (only for me?) to use that thing would be to add MIDI key switches for start/stop and all the pattern selectors - that way one could just trigger the patterns with MIDI notes and save the hassle of dealing with the MIDI exports. Shame I don´t know how edit the Kontakt instrument myself.

dynamic retro sound
The attention to detail is evident when you listen. If you don't trust your ears you sample a bar of repetitive hits to any of the drum sounds and if you inspect the waveform you'll see the effect of the round-robin samples. Read the manual and you can learn how to export original rhythms from the machine (crtl-art + play button). Be sure to turn on the combine function so you can layer rhythms. Hint: be sure to set the temp to "host" by turning it all the way to the left.
